About Cowslip Cottage

Cowslip Cottage is a beautifully restored stone barn conversion in Pembrokeshire, set in the peaceful countryside near Milford Haven. The original stonework and exposed timber beams create authentic barn character throughout. The property features a wood-burning stove and traditional barn doors that open onto the surrounding fields.

The barn sits in open farmland with views across rolling Pembrokeshire countryside. Sheep graze in nearby meadows and you can hear birdsong from dawn. The rural setting offers complete peace whilst remaining accessible to the coast.

Inside you'll find two bedrooms sleeping four guests. The main bedroom has a king-size bed whilst the second offers twin singles. One bathroom serves both rooms. The open-plan living area combines kitchen, dining and sitting space under the original roof timbers.

Pembrokeshire Coast National Park lies 3 miles away (8 minutes). Visit Marloes Sands beach (4 miles, 10 minutes), explore Haverfordwest town centre (6 miles, 15 minutes), or take the ferry to Skomer Island for puffin watching (7 miles, 20 minutes).

Cowslip Cottage suits couples and small families wanting authentic barn conversion character in coastal Pembrokeshire.

Frequently Asked Questions

Quick answers to our most common questions about Cowslip Cottage

What original barn features does Cowslip Cottage have?
The cottage retains its original Pembrokeshire stone walls and exposed timber roof beams throughout the living spaces. Traditional barn doors open onto the surrounding farmland, maintaining the building's agricultural character.
Is Cowslip Cottage pet friendly?
Yes, well-behaved dogs are welcome at this barn conversion. The rural setting and surrounding fields provide excellent walking opportunities straight from the door.
How many guests does this barn conversion sleep?
Cowslip Cottage sleeps four guests across two bedrooms. The main bedroom has a king-size bed and the second bedroom offers twin single beds.
What is the living space like inside?
The barn features an open-plan layout combining kitchen, dining and sitting areas under the original roof timbers. A wood-burning stove provides warmth and atmosphere in the main living space.
Where exactly is this barn conversion located?
The cottage sits in countryside near Milford Haven in Pembrokeshire, Wales. It's surrounded by working farmland with views across fields and meadows.
How close is Cowslip Cottage to the coast?
Pembrokeshire Coast National Park is 3 miles away, about 8 minutes by car. Marloes Sands beach can be reached in 10 minutes, making coastal walks easily accessible.
What can families do near this barn?
Skomer Island offers puffin watching and wildlife boat trips 7 miles away. Folly Farm Adventure Park provides indoor and outdoor activities, whilst Pembrokeshire beaches offer rock pooling and surfing.
Is there parking at the barn conversion?
Yes, off-road parking is available for two cars directly at the property. The barn is easily accessible from main roads whilst maintaining its rural setting.
